⚖️ Two Paths When Rent Stops Coming In
When a tenant refuses to pay, you’ve got two main strategies: negotiation or litigation. ❇️ Negotiation: Sit down like adults. Offer them money to leave. You’d be shocked how fast people accept cash for keys if it saves them the stress of eviction. ❇️ Litigation: If they won’t budge, then it’s time to bring in the lawyer. Depending on the state, it might take two months, but eventually they’re out. The key is not letting emotion cloud the decision. Real estate is business. Whether it’s money or lawyers, there’s always a cost—but the smart investor chooses the one that costs less in the long run.

💸 Paying Tenants to Leave Beats Paying Lawyers
Let’s be real—sometimes tenants stop paying, and you’ve got two options: drag it out legally or solve it fast. I’d rather pay a tenant a couple thousand to move out than waste six months and twice as much on legal fees. Here’s the mindset shift: ❇️ Lawyers cost time and money. Every month they drag it out, you’re bleeding cash flow. ❇️ Tenants will often take a deal if you approach them respectfully and frame it as a win-win. ❇️ Cash-for-keys isn’t losing—it’s buying back your peace of mind and control over your property. Don’t let pride keep you stuck in court battles. A smart investor isn’t worried about “winning the fight,” they’re focused on protecting the bottom line.
